Quality Control Auditor salary in Spain

Average Yearly Salary of Quality Control Auditor in Spain is approximately 20,790 EUR (20,735 USD). Data is for 2025 and indicates a pre-tax value. What does Quality Control Auditor do?

occupation personasA quality control auditor is responsible for ensuring that products or services meet the required standards and specifications set by the organization. They conduct thorough inspections, tests, and evaluations of raw materials, manufacturing processes, and finished products to identify any deviations or defects. Quality control auditors monitor and enforce compliance with quality control procedures, regulations, and industry standards. They analyze data and generate detailed reports on quality metrics, identifying areas for improvement and recommending corrective actions. They collaborate with cross-functional teams to implement quality control initiatives and provide training to employees on quality standards and procedures. The occupation requires strong analytical skills, attention to detail, and the ability to work independently.
